Can I Utilize a Roll-off Dumpster in a Residential Area?
Most residential areas allow roll off dumpsters. When you have a driveway, then you can generally park the dumpster there so you really do not annoy your neighbors or cause traffic issues by placing it on the street.
Some projects, however, will require putting the dumpster on the road. If it applies to you, then you must talk to your city to learn whether you must get any permits before renting the dumpster. Typically, cities will let you keep a dumpster on a residential street for a brief quantity of time. Should you think you'll need to be sure that it stays to the street for a number of weeks or months, though, you may need to get a license.
Contacting your local permits and licensing office is usually wise. Even supposing it's an unnecessary precaution, at least you'll know that you simply are following the law.

Security Recommendations for Renting a Dumpster
Follow these recommendations to stay safe while by means of a rental dumpster.
1. Participate the rear wheel locks when you park the dumpster on an incline. Even a little incline could induce it to roll.
2. Don't overfill the dumpster. Things must not stick out of the top opening.
3. Use caution when opening the dumpster door, and make sure you lock it when you are done.
4. Wear safety gloves to guard your hands while loading debris.
5. A back support brace can help prevent injuries while taking heavy items to the dumpster.
6. Only let adults close to the dumpster.
7. Never put chemicals in the dumpster. As soon as they enter the landfill, they are able to leak out and contaminate your local ground water.
8. Ensure you have lots of light when transferring debris to the dumpster. If your plan is to work at twilight, get a light that provides enough illumination.
Terms to be aware of when renting a dumpster in Stillwater
When you rent a dumpster in Stillwater, you're dealing with professionals who use terms associated with the construction industry and dumpsters each day. Since you probably don't use these terms every single day, here's a bit of the lingo to get you acclimated. This will actually allow you to cope with company employees who may get impatient if you don't comprehend what they are explaining about their products.
"Container" and "roll off" are both acceptable terms for the big metal box you need to rent. Professionals do not use the term "dumpster" as much as the other terms. Containers are usually leased in cubic yard sizes, but you do not have to include the "cubic" part. Only say "yard" or "yarder." If, for instance, you need to rent a 30-yard dumpster, you could say, "I am interested in a 30-yard roll off" or "I'd like to rent a 30-yarder." Take advantage of these terms, and you will seem like a pro when you call.

What Types of Debris Can I Place Into a Dumpster?
It's possible for you to place most types of debris into a waste management dumpster prices in Stillwater. There are, however, some exclusions. For instance, you cannot put chemicals into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ronic Equipment and batteries are also prohibited. If something presents an environmental danger, you probably cannot put it in a dumpster. Get in touch with your rental company if you're uncertain.
That leaves most forms of debris that you can put in the dumpster, contain dr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Pretty much any type of debris left from a construction job can go in the dumpster.
Particular types of acceptable debris, however, may require additional fees. If you intend to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you need to request the rental company whether you are required to pay another f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, determined by the item.
